x86/debug: Remove handle_debug(.user) argument
authorPeter Zijlstra <peterz@infradead.org>
Wed, 2 Sep 2020 13:25:54 +0000 (15:25 +0200)
committerThomas Gleixner <tglx@linutronix.de>
Fri, 4 Sep 2020 13:12:52 +0000 (15:12 +0200)
commit7043679a989af969e9f20cc7d90195b36f54036f
tree972e29a383969e91dd24be89f4c7b7bbb49e01bb
parent20a6e35a948284b8ab246ed35eefc56d674ad076
x86/debug: Remove handle_debug(.user) argument

The handle_debug(.user) argument is used to terminate the #DB handler early
for the INT1-from-kernel case, since the kernel doesn't use INT1.

Remove the argument and handle this explicitly in #DB-from-kernel.

Signed-off-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Tested-by: Daniel Thompson <daniel.thompson@linaro.org>
Acked-by: Andy Lutomirski <luto@kernel.org>
Link: https://lore.kernel.org/r/20200902133200.907020598@infradead.org
arch/x86/kernel/traps.c